Manali, located in the Indian state of Himachal Pradesh, is a popular tourist destination known for its breathtaking landscapes, snow-capped mountains, and adventure activities. Here are the different ways to reach Manali:
The nearest airport to Manali is Bhuntar Airport, which is about 50 kilometers away. Several domestic airlines operate regular flights from major cities like Delhi, Mumbai, and Chandigarh to Bhuntar. From the airport,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Manali.
Manali is well-connected by road and offers scenic routes for those who enjoy a road trip. You can reach Manali by bus or by hiring a private cab. The distance from Delhi to Manali is approximately 550 kilometers, and the journey takes around 12-14 hours depending on the traffic and road conditions.
The nearest railway station to Manali is Joginder Nagar Railway Station, which is about 166 kilometers away. However, it is a narrow-gauge railway station, and the connectivity is limited. The most convenient option is to take a train to Chandigarh or Pathankot, which are well-connected to major cities in India. From there,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to reach Manali.
Volvo buses are a popular mode of transportation to reach Manali. Several private and state-run bus services operate luxury Volvo buses from cities like Delhi, Chandigarh, and Shimla to Manali. These buses offer comfortable overnight journeys with amenities like reclining seats and entertainment systems.
Whichever mode of transportation you choose, the journey to Manali is an experience in itself, offering mesmerizing views of the Himalayan mountains and picturesque valleys. Plan your trip accordingly and enjoy the beauty of Manali!
Manali is a captivating hill station located in the state of Himachal Pradesh, India. Known for its picturesque landscapes, snow-capped mountains, and sparkling rivers, Manali has become a popular tourist destination both for adventure seekers and nature lovers.
Set amidst the beautiful Beas River Valley, Manali offers breathtaking views of the Himalayas and is surrounded by dense forests of pine and deodar trees. The charming town is situated at an altitude of 2,050 meters above sea level, making it an ideal spot to escape the scorching summer heat of the plains.
Manali is famous for its adventure sports opportunities, such as skiing, paragliding, and river rafting. Visitors can also indulge in trekking and mountaineering expeditions to explore the nearby mountains and valleys. The region is home to several popular trekking routes including the famous Rohtang Pass and the nearby Solang Valley.
Aside from its natural beauty and thrilling activities, Manali also offers a glimpse into its rich cultural heritage. The town is dotted with ancient temples, including the revered Hadimba Devi Temple, known for its unique architecture and religious significance. The Tibetan Monastery in Manali is another popular attraction, offering insight into the Tibetan culture and spirituality.
The Mall Road, a bustling market street in the heart of Manali, is a vibrant hub for shopping enthusiasts. Here, one can find a variety of local handicrafts, woollen garments, and traditional Himachali artifacts.
With its breathtaking landscapes, thrilling adventures, serene temples, and lively markets, Manali truly offers a diverse and unforgettable experience to its visitors.
